The iPhone consumes electricity even if you are not doing anything.Although the pace is calm compared to the state where the display is displayed and the communication, the battery continues to decrease while sleeping.In other words, someday the battery will run out, and all functions, including the telephone standing, will not be available.

Furthermore, if you continue to leave it, the battery will be overcharged, and the battery cell may deteriorate.Because of the function of the protection circuit, there is no need to worry about excessive concerns, but you should start charging before the battery level is lost and the iOS is forcibly terminated.A warning dialog appears when the battery level is less than 20%or less than 10%, so you can charge it at that time.

If you don't touch the iPhone for a long time, iOS begins to be security.The fingerprint authentication mechanism "Touch ID" mounted on the iPhone 5s or later is temporarily disabled if it continues to be unlocked for 48 hours or more, and is unlocked and can be operated on the iPhone.Input is required.If you leave the previous iPhone for 48 hours, the battery disappeared and the iOS was forcibly terminated, so some users know that such functions were known, but iOS 9 has a great battery holding.There is a new function "low power mode" that improves, so you may see it.

In some versions of iOS 9, the "48 -hour rule" may be applied at some time, even though it has not passed 48 hours after the last unlock.This is considered to be an iOS problem, so you can ignore it.
